Transaction 50987ae7dc1243ac372c2c9fc505d204d9a17134eed71596893e2d2d1f886fcb
1 Input
1 Output
-
50987ae7dc1243ac372c2c9fc505d204d9a17134eed71596893e2d2d1f886fcb:0
- value
- 66593
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8df2b551ecdac63e80d6c68b6b7725d82312d8be O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DwZ2iUeh5u5Q8eF6PHpCy3Yn9bmgs8pdv